§ 68-11-204 — [Effective Until 12/1/2025] Requirement for license - Governmental institutions exempted

Tennessee·Title 68
(a)(1) No person, partnership, association, corporation or any state, county or local government unit, or any division, department, board or agency of the governmental unit, shall establish, conduct, operate or maintain in this state any hospital, recuperation center, nursing home, home for the aged, residential HIV supportive living facility, assisted-care living facilities, home care organization, residential hospice, birthing center, prescribed child care center, renal dialysis clinic, outpatient diagnostic center, ambulatory surgical treatment center, adult care homes or traumatic brain injury residential homes as defined in this part, without having a license.
(2)State or local government home care organizations may be excluded by the board.

Legislative History

Amended by 2023 Tenn. Acts, ch. 466, s 38, eff. 7/1/2024. Amended by 2022 Tenn. Acts, ch. 1119, s 26, eff. 7/1/2022. Amended by 2017 Tenn. Acts, ch. 242, s 1, eff. 5/2/2017. Acts 1947, ch. 13, § 6; C. Supp. 1950, § 5879.5 (Williams, § 4432.6); Acts 1953, ch. 113, § 27; 1968, ch. 552, § 2; 1971, ch. 225, § 3; 1975, ch. 276, § 3; 1976, ch. 471, § 3; T.C.A. (orig. ed.), § 53-1305; Acts 1992, ch. 805, §§ 4, 5; 1993, ch. 234, § 14; 1994, ch. 747, § 5; 1996, ch. 674, § 4; 1996, ch. 818, § 3; 1998, ch. 1021, § 4; 2000, ch. 981, §§ 83, 84; 2001, ch. 285, §§ 3, 4; 2001, ch. 438, §§ 4 - 6, 18; 2004, ch. 917, § 3; 2009 , ch. 186, § 12; 2009 , ch. 579, § 7; 2012, ch. 1086, § 8.
